ASSEMBLY INSTRUCTIONS
Step 1. Flying Geese Unit
Draw a diagonal line on wrong side of Piece 2A red squares. Layer Piece 2A square and Piece 1D cream rectangle, right sides together. Sew directly on top of drawn line. Cut away excess fabric 1/4" from seamline. Press seam allowance. Repeat for other end of rectangle (Diagram I). Make 8.
![]()
Diagram I
Step 2. Square in a Square Unit
Draw a diagonal line on wrong side of Piece 1B cream square. Layer Piece 2A and upper right corner of Piece 1B cream square, right sides together. Sew directly on top of drawn line. Cut away excess fabric 1/4" from seamline. Press seam allowance. Using Diagram II as a guide, repeat the steps for each corner of the square. Make 8.

| Step 3. Four-patch Unit Sew Piece 4F medium green strip to Piece 5F dark green strip. Press seam toward dark green. Subcut two-patch rectangles 1 1/2" x 2 1/2". Cut 16 two-patch rectangles total (Diagram IIIA). Using Diagram IIIB as a guide, sew 2 two-patch rectangles together to make a four-patch unit. Make 8 total.
